# CVE-2009-0269

Publication date 26 January 2009

Last updated 24 July 2024

## Description

fs/ecryptfs/inode.c in the eCryptfs subsystem in the Linux kernel before
2.6.28.1 allows local users to cause a denial of service (fault or memory
corruption), or possibly have unspecified other impact, via a readlink call
that results in an error, leading to use of a -1 return value as an array
index.

### From the Ubuntu Security Team

The eCryptfs filesystem did not correctly handle certain VFS return codes.
A local attacker with write-access to an eCryptfs filesystem could cause
a system crash, leading to a denial of service.
